Leeco Steel is a leading supplier of carbon, HSLA and alloy steels from premier mills worldwide. Due to continued growth, Leeco is seeking a Safety Specialist to assist in all areas related to safety, including training, documentation, audits and more. This position will require some travel to Leeco's facilities.
Assist and support Safety Technicians in the completion of incident and accident investigations, reporting, tracking and corrective action documentation within the safety management system.
Maintain Safety Data Sheet (SDS) compliance and documentation for steel products and other applicable materials.
Serve as a liaison with ONI Safety Group, coordinating communications, meetings, reporting, and follow-up activities.
Manage Sales and Corporate Office emergency response plans, evacuation drills, and related safety programs, including First Aid/CPR/AED, stretching, and driving.
Bachelor's degree in Occupational Health & Safety, Environmental Health & Safety, Industrial Safety, or a related field; equivalent experience may be considered.
2-5+ years of safety, environmental health & safety (EHS), or related experience.
